Using Different Nozzle Tips
The Ryobi 1900 PSI pressure washer comes with interchangeable nozzle tips to suit various cleaning tasks. The 25°‚ 40°‚ and 60° nozzles are ideal for general cleaning‚ while the 0° tip is designed for tough stains. A low-pressure tip is also available for delicate surfaces. To change nozzles‚ press the tip firmly into the spray wand until it clicks. Always use the correct nozzle for the job to avoid damage or inefficient cleaning. For optimal results‚ test the nozzle on a small area first to ensure the pressure is appropriate for the surface being cleaned.

Winterizing the Pressure Washer
Winterizing your Ryobi 1900 PSI pressure washer is essential to prevent damage from freezing temperatures. Start by turning off the power and relieving pressure in the system. Drain all water from the hoses‚ pump‚ and tank to avoid ice formation. Use a pump saver or antifreeze solution as recommended to protect internal components. Store the unit in a dry‚ insulated area away from direct cold exposure. Disconnect the water supply and cover the machine to shield it from dust and moisture. Regular winter maintenance ensures your pressure washer remains functional and ready for use when needed again.

Low Pressure or No Pressure
Experiencing low or no pressure with your Ryobi 1900 PSI pressure washer? Check the water supply for adequate flow and ensure the hose is free from kinks or blockages. Inspect the nozzle tip for proper size and cleanliness‚ as a clogged or incorrect nozzle can significantly reduce pressure. Verify that the pump is functioning correctly and not damaged. If issues persist‚ refer to the troubleshooting guide for detailed steps to identify and resolve the problem‚ ensuring your pressure washer operates at its full potential.
Motor Not Starting
If the motor of your Ryobi 1900 PSI pressure washer fails to start‚ first ensure the power cord is securely plugged into a functioning electrical outlet. Check for any damage to the cord or connections. Verify that the circuit breaker hasn’t tripped and that the outlet is providing power. Ensure all safety switches are engaged‚ and no safety features are activated. If the issue persists‚ consult the troubleshooting guide for detailed steps to diagnose and resolve the problem‚ ensuring your pressure washer operates smoothly and efficiently.
Leakage and Other Common Problems
Leakage in the Ryobi 1900 PSI pressure washer often occurs at hose connections‚ pumps‚ or seals. Inspect these areas for wear or damage. Tighten loose connections and replace worn-out seals or O-rings if necessary. For persistent leaks‚ consult the manual or contact customer support for genuine replacement parts. Other common issues include low water flow‚ which may be due to a clogged nozzle or inlet filter. Clean or replace these components as needed. Strange noises from the motor or pump indicate internal issues that may require professional servicing. Regular maintenance can help prevent these problems and ensure smooth operation.
